Ceph分布式存储系统QoS保证技术研究_第1页
Ceph分布式存储系统QoS保证技术研究_第2页
Ceph分布式存储系统QoS保证技术研究_第3页
Ceph分布式存储系统QoS保证技术研究_第4页
Ceph分布式存储系统QoS保证技术研究_第5页
已阅读5页,还剩5页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

Ceph分布式存储系统QoS保证技术研究摘要:本文探讨了Ceph分布式存储系统在提供QoS(QualityofService,服务质量)保证方面的技术研究。Ceph作为一个开源的分布式存储系统,以其高性能、高可靠性和可扩展性在大数据存储领域中占据重要地位。然而,如何为不同的服务和应用提供有效的QoS保证,一直是Ceph系统研究的重要课题。本文首先介绍了Ceph系统的基本原理和架构,然后详细分析了QoS保证的关键技术和挑战,最后探讨了当前Ceph在QoS保证方面的技术研究和应用。一、引言随着大数据时代的到来,分布式存储系统在云计算、大数据处理等领域的应用越来越广泛。Ceph作为一种高性能、高可靠性和可扩展的开源分布式存储系统,为大规模数据存储提供了有效的解决方案。然而,随着数据量的不断增长和服务多样性的增加,如何为不同的服务和应用提供有效的QoS保证,成为Ceph系统研究的重要课题。二、Ceph分布式存储系统概述Ceph是一种开源的分布式存储系统,其设计目标是提供高性能、高可靠性和可扩展的存储服务。Ceph采用分布式架构,通过集群的方式提供数据存储和访问服务。其核心组件包括OSD(ObjectStorageDaemon)、MDS(MetadataServer)和MON(Monitor)等。OSD负责数据存储和管理,MDS负责元数据管理,MON则负责集群状态的监控和维护。三、QoS保证的关键技术和挑战QoS保证是分布式存储系统中重要的研究领域。在Ceph系统中,QoS保证涉及到多个方面,包括带宽保证、延迟保证、数据一致性和可靠性等。其中,带宽和延迟是QoS保证的两个关键指标。此外,随着数据的不断增长和服务需求的多样化,如何在保证服务质量的同时提高系统的可扩展性和可靠性也是一大挑战。四、Ceph中QoS保证的技术研究1.带宽管理:Ceph通过引入带宽限制和调度算法来管理节点的带宽使用。通过限制单个节点的带宽使用,可以避免单个节点成为系统的瓶颈,从而提高整个系统的性能。此外,通过调度算法,可以根据服务的优先级和需求,合理分配带宽资源,以实现QoS保证。2.延迟优化:为了降低延迟,Ceph采用了一些优化技术,如缓存机制和复制策略。通过引入缓存机制,可以减少对原始数据的访问次数,从而降低延迟。而复制策略则可以提高数据的可靠性和可用性,降低因节点故障导致的延迟。3.数据一致性和可靠性:为了保证数据的一致性和可靠性,Ceph采用了Paxos等一致性算法。这些算法可以在节点故障或网络分区的情况下,保证数据的正确性和一致性。此外,通过多副本技术和纠删码技术,可以进一步提高数据的可靠性和可用性。4.动态资源调度:为了更好地满足不同服务和应用的需求,Ceph引入了动态资源调度技术。通过实时监测系统的负载和资源使用情况,动态调整资源的分配和调度策略,以实现QoS保证。五、应用与展望目前,Ceph已经在许多大型企业和机构中得到了广泛应用。通过引入QoS保证技术,可以更好地满足不同服务和应用的需求,提高系统的性能和可靠性。未来,随着技术的发展和应用场景的多样化,Ceph将继续在QoS保证方面进行研究和探索。例如,可以进一步优化带宽管理和延迟优化技术,提高系统的性能和响应速度;同时,可以引入更先进的数据一致性和可靠性技术,进一步提高系统的可靠性和可用性。此外,随着人工智能和机器学习技术的发展,可以尝试将这些技术应用于Ceph的QoS保证研究中,以实现更智能和自适应的资源调度和管理。六、结论本文对Ceph分布式存储系统中QoS保证技术进行了研究和分析。通过引入带宽管理、延迟优化、数据一致性和可靠性以及动态资源调度等技术手段,可以有效提高Ceph系统的性能和可靠性。然而,随着数据量的不断增长和服务需求的多样化,如何在保证服务质量的同时提高系统的可扩展性和可靠性仍是未来研究的重要方向。未来可以进一步探索将人工智能和机器学习等技术应用于Ceph的QoS保证研究中,以实现更智能和自适应的资源调度和管理。七、Ceph分布式存储系统中的QoS保证技术实践在Ceph分布式存储系统中,QoS保证技术实践是确保系统性能和可靠性的关键。首先,带宽管理是QoS保证技术中的重要一环。通过动态调整网络带宽的分配,可以确保不同服务和应用在共享网络资源时能够获得合理的带宽,从而避免因带宽不足而导致的性能下降。其次,延迟优化技术也是QoS保证的关键技术之一。在Ceph系统中,通过优化数据传输路径、减少数据传输延迟,可以提高系统的响应速度,满足不同应用对低延迟的需求。同时,结合缓存技术和预取技术,可以进一步提高系统的吞吐量和响应速度。另外,数据一致性和可靠性是Ceph系统中的重要保障措施。通过引入冗余存储、数据校验和纠错等技术手段,可以确保数据在存储和传输过程中的可靠性和一致性。此外,通过定期的数据备份和恢复测试,可以及时发现和解决潜在的数据丢失和损坏问题,保障系统的稳定性和可用性。除了上述技术手段外,动态资源调度也是QoS保证技术中的重要环节。通过实时监测系统的运行状态和资源使用情况,可以动态地调整资源的分配和管理,确保系统在不同负载下都能保持高性能和可靠性。同时,结合人工智能和机器学习等技术,可以实现更智能和自适应的资源调度和管理,进一步提高系统的性能和可靠性。八、展望与挑战在未来,Ceph分布式存储系统的QoS保证技术将继续发展和完善。随着数据量的不断增长和服务需求的多样化,如何更好地满足不同服务和应用的需求、提高系统的可扩展性和可靠性仍是未来研究的重要方向。一方面,随着网络技术的不断发展,网络带宽和延迟将成为QoS保证技术的重要考虑因素。因此,需要进一步研究和探索更高效的带宽管理和延迟优化技术,以提高系统的性能和响应速度。另一方面,随着人工智能和机器学习等技术的发展,可以将这些技术应用于Ceph的QoS保证研究中。通过训练模型来预测系统负载和资源需求,实现更智能和自适应的资源调度和管理。这将有助于进一步提高系统的性能和可靠性,同时降低运维成本和复杂度。此外,随着云计算和边缘计算的融合发展,Ceph分布式存储系统将面临更多的挑战和机遇。如何在保证服务质量的同时实现数据的快速传输和处理、保障数据的安全性和隐私性等将是未来研究的重要方向。总之,Ceph分布式存储系统的QoS保证技术研究将继续发展和完善,为不同服务和应用提供更好的支持和保障。九、Ceph的QoS保证技术研究与实践面对数据量与服务质量不断增长的挑战,Ceph分布式存储系统的QoS保证技术研究和实践已经深入到了每一个环节。不仅需要在系统设计层面做出合理的权衡,还需在实际应用中不断进行优化和调整。十、强化存储资源的动态分配在资源调度和管理方面,动态分配存储资源是关键。通过实时监控系统负载和资源使用情况,可以智能地分配和调整资源,确保高优先级的服务和应用能够获得足够的资源。同时,根据历史数据和使用模式预测未来的资源需求,提前进行资源的预分配和优化,进一步提高系统的性能和可靠性。十一、引入先进的调度算法为了更好地满足不同服务和应用的需求,需要引入先进的调度算法。这些算法能够根据服务的质量要求、系统的负载情况和资源的可用性,智能地决定数据的存储位置和访问路径,从而确保数据的高效传输和处理。此外,通过优化调度算法的参数和策略,可以进一步提高系统的吞吐量和响应速度。十二、融合人工智能与机器学习技术随着人工智能和机器学习技术的发展,这些技术为Ceph的QoS保证研究提供了新的思路和方法。通过训练模型来预测系统负载和资源需求,可以实现更智能和自适应的资源调度和管理。例如,利用深度学习算法对历史数据进行学习和分析,预测未来的数据访问模式和需求,从而提前进行资源的分配和优化。这将有助于进一步提高系统的性能和可靠性,同时降低运维成本和复杂度。十三、保障数据的安全性和隐私性在保证服务质量的同时,数据的安全性和隐私性也是不容忽视的。通过采用加密技术、访问控制和审计等手段,可以确保数据在传输和存储过程中的安全性。同时,对于敏感数据,需要采取更加严格的保护措施,如使用同态加密等技术,确保数据在处理过程中不被泄露或滥用。十四、与云计算和边缘计算的融合随着云计算和边缘计算的融合发展,Ceph分布式存储系统将面临更多的机遇和挑战。在云计算环境下,需要确保数据的快速传输和处理,同时还需要保证数据的安全性和隐私性。而在边缘计算环境中,由于设备和网络的限制,需要更加高效和智能的存储策略来满足不同设备和用户的需求。因此,如何将Ceph与云计算和边缘计算进行深度融合,实现资源的共享和优化配置,将是未来研究的重要方向。十五、总结与展望总的来说,Ceph分布式存储系统的QoS保证技术研究将继续发展和完善。未来,我们将看到更多的创新技术和方法被应用到Ceph中,以提高系统的性能、可靠性和安全性。同时,随着云计算和边缘计算的融合发展以及人工智能和机器学习等新技术的不断涌现和发展其带来无限的潜力和可能的方向都是我们持续关注的焦点方向。。在保障服务质量和用户体验的同时提升数据的使用效率和处理能力将是我们持续努力的目标。十六、进一步的研究方向1.动态负载均衡策略在Ceph分布式存储系统中,负载均衡是保证QoS的重要手段之一。随着数据量的不断增长和用户需求的多样化,系统负载会不断变化。因此,研究动态负载均衡策略,根据系统实时负载情况调整存储节点的数据分布,将有助于提高系统的吞吐量和响应速度,从而保证QoS。2.数据备份与容错技术数据备份和容错技术是确保Ceph分布式存储系统可靠性的关键。未来研究将更加注重备份策略的智能化和自动化,以及容错机制的快速恢复能力。通过引入机器学习和人工智能技术,可以更准确地预测系统故障并进行及时处理,进一步提高系统的稳定性和可靠性。3.基于深度学习的数据传输与存储优化利用深度学习等人工智能技术对Ceph系统的数据传输和存储过程进行优化将是一个重要的研究方向。通过训练模型来学习数据的传输模式和存储特性,可以更好地调度资源、优化传输路径和存储策略,从而提高系统的整体性能。4.边缘计算环境下的Ceph优化随着边缘计算的快速发展,如何在边缘环境中优化Ceph分布式存储系统的性能将是一个重要的研究课题。这包括如何利用边缘计算节点的计算和存储资源,如何设计适应边缘环境的存储策略和传输协议等。5.隐私保护与数据安全技术随着数据安全事件的频发和数据隐私保护的日益重要,未来Ceph分布式存储系统的研究将更加注重隐私保护和数据安全技术的开发。除了使用同态加密等技术外,还可以研究差分隐私、零知识证明等新兴技术,保护用户数据的隐私性和安全性。6.跨平台与跨云兼容性随着云计算的普及和不同云平台的出现,跨平台与跨云兼容性成为Ceph分布式存储系统的一个重要研究方向。研究如何实现不同云平台之间的数据共享、迁移和互操作性,将有助于提高Ceph系统的灵活性和可扩展性。7.绿色节能技术随着全球对环保和节能的关注度不断提高,如何在保证系统性能的同时降低能耗也成为了一个重要的研

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论